Схема XML определяет структуру вашего XML-документа. В отличие от XML DTD (определения типов документов) XML-схемы являются более мощными и поддерживают как типы данных, так и пространства имен. Знание того, как создать схему XML, обеспечит правильное функционирование вашего XML-документа.
Шаги
Шаг 1. Купите программу для редактирования XML, которая позволяет создавать схемы XML, если у вас еще нет такого программного обеспечения
Шаг 2. Установите программное обеспечение на свой компьютер и при необходимости перезагрузите компьютер
Шаг 3. Ознакомьтесь с рабочим пространством редактора XML, а также с доступными пользовательскими ресурсами
Шаг 4. Создайте элементы для вашей схемы XML
- Ваша схема должна включать элемент схемы в качестве корневого элемента. Этот элемент также может содержать атрибуты.
- Элементы должны включать начальный и конечный теги и могут включать другие элементы, текст, атрибуты или любую их комбинацию.
- Имена ваших XML-элементов не должны начинаться с цифры или специального символа и не могут начинаться с «xml».
- Убедитесь, что все элементы правильно вложены.
- Используйте короткие описательные имена для ваших элементов.
Шаг 5. Определите, какие элементы схемы XML являются дочерними
Шаг 6. Создайте атрибуты схемы XML
- Атрибуты предоставляют дополнительную информацию об элементах, содержащихся в вашем XML-документе.
- Атрибуты должны быть заключены в кавычки.
- Атрибуты могут содержать только одно значение.
- Не включайте древовидные структуры в свои атрибуты.
Шаг 7. Создайте типы схемы XML для определения содержимого ваших элементов и атрибутов
Шаг 8. Сохраните вашу работу
Шаг 9. Проверьте свою схему XML, чтобы убедиться, что элементы XML и атрибуты XML правильно названы и что нет других ошибок
Шаг 10. Исправьте все обнаруженные вами ошибки
Шаг 11. Проверьте схему XML с помощью инструмента проверки редактора XML
Шаг 12. Исправьте все ошибки, обнаруженные во время проверки
Шаг 13. Сохраните вашу работу
Шаг 14. Откройте XML-файл или файлы, для которых вы создали XML-схему
Шаг 15. Включите ссылку на вашу схему XML в файл или файлы XML
Шаг 16. Сохраните ваш XML-файл
Видео - с помощью этой службы некоторая информация может быть передана YouTube
подсказки
- Вы можете дополнить свою схему XML другими действительными схемами, используя импорт, включение или переопределение элементов.
- Ваша XML-схема также может использоваться для определения того, являются ли ваши элементы пустыми или могут включать текст, а также типы данных и фиксированные значения элементов и атрибутов.
- Ваша XML-схема описывает элементы и атрибуты, которые допустимы в вашем XML-документе. Ваша XML-схема также определяет дочерние элементы, а также их количество и порядок.
- Язык, используемый для создания схем XML, также называется определением схемы XML (XSD).
- Используя схему XML вместо XML DTD, вам будет проще описать, какой контент разрешен, работать с данными, определять фасеты и шаблоны данных, преобразовывать данные и проверять ваши данные.